Form 2106 may be used only by Armed Forces reservists, qualified performing artists, fee-basis state or local government officials, and employees with impairment-related work expenses because of the suspension of miscellaneous itemized deductions subject to the 2% floor under section 67(a) by section 67(g).
There was another version of the form. Form 2106-EZ: Unreimbursed Employee Business Expenses was a simplified version and was used by employees claiming a tax deduction because of unreimbursed expenses related to their jobs. This form was discontinued after 2018 after the Tax Cuts and Jobs Act (TCJA) went into effect.
Key Takeaways. Form 2106-EZ was used by employees to deduct job-related expenses, including meals, hotels, airfare, and vehicle expenses. This form was discontinued after 2018 after the Tax Cuts and Jobs Act repealed all unreimbursed employee expense deductions.
Use Form 2106 if you were an Armed Forces reservist, qualified performing artist, fee-basis state or local government official, or employee with impairment-related work expenses.
Employees file this form to deduct ordinary and necessary expenses for their job. An ordinary expense is one that is common and accepted in your field of trade, business, or profession. A necessary expense is one that is helpful and appropriate for your business.

IRS Form 2106 is used by employees to report their unreimbursed employee business expenses and to claim a deduction for those expenses on their tax return.
Employees who have unreimbursed business expenses related to their job and who wish to deduct those expenses on their tax return are required to file IRS Form 2106.
To fill out IRS Form 2106, you need to provide details about your employment, calculate your total unreimbursed expenses, list specific expenses such as travel and meals, and transfer the total to the appropriate section on your tax return.
The purpose of IRS Form 2106 is to allow employees to report and deduct necessary business expenses incurred in the course of their employment that were not reimbursed by their employer.
The information that must be reported on IRS Form 2106 includes the employee's total business expenses, types of expenses such as travel, meals, and entertainment, and any reimbursements received from the employer.
